GF 12.24 represents an excellent marker for cell typing. Suitable for prenatal diagnosis of neural tube defects. Polypeptide reacting: Mr 50,000 glial filament protein GFAP (Glial Fibrillary Acidic Protein, Glial Filament Protein). Tumors specifically reacting: astrocytomas, gangliomas, medulloblastomas, mixed gliomas, certain ependymomas, certain teratomas. Reactivity on cultured cell lines: human U 333CG/343MG
Immunocytochemistry (ICC): assay dependentImmunohistochemistry (IHC) - frozen: 1:100-1:200 (250-500 ng/ml) Immunohistochemistry (IHC) - paraffin: 1:100-1:200 (250-500 ng/ml; microwave treatment recommended) Western Blot (WB): assay dependent
